Alexium International Announces Launch of EcoTek, a New Biodegradable Microencapsulated Phase Change Material (mPCM)

NEWS RELEASE

GREER, SC, UNITED STATES, September 17, 2026 /EINPresswire.com/ — Alexium International Group Limited (ASX: AJX), a leading specialty chemistry company delivering advanced thermal management and flame retardant technologies, today announced EcoTek, a new family of microencapsulated phase change materials (mPCMs) built on a biodegradable microcapsule that has passed biodegradation testing to the OECD 301F standard. EcoTek is designed for every market where mPCM already does the thermal work — bedding and textiles, apparel and footwear, furniture, building and construction, packaging and cold-chain logistics, electronics, transportation, life science and medical devices, and personal comfort and safety gear. EcoTek adds to the existing suite of industry leading mPCM solutions (NexTek, VivTek, and Micronal).

Microencapsulated PCM seals a phase change core inside a microscopic shell. The core absorbs heat as it melts and releases it as it re-solidifies, cycle after cycle, for the life of the product. Conventional capsule shells are engineered for one job: durability. EcoTek’s shell is engineered for dual benefits: durability in use and biodegradation once the product’s life is over. It moves Alexium’s sustainability story beyond bio-based content, which describes where a material comes from, to biodegradability, which describes where it goes.

About OECD 301F Testing

The OECD 301F test is a standard manometric respirometry test that measures oxygen consumption in a closed system to evaluate the ready biodegradability of chemical substances in an aerobic aqueous medium. Typically run for 28 days under controlled, dark, or diffuse light conditions, microorganisms in an unadapted aqueous inoculum (such as activated sludge) break down the test substance and a closed respirometer measures the oxygen consumed via pressure or volume changes. Biodegradation is reported as a percentage of the material’s Theoretical Oxygen Demand (ThOD). The EcoTek microcapsule biodegradation in testing cleared the OECD 301F standard’s 60% pass level.

EcoTek Performance

Biodegradability does not come at the expense of performance in the product. EcoTek capsules are engineered, like every Alexium mPCM, to withstand the processes that put them into a product like high-temperature drying, lamination, coating-line shear, foam and slurry formulation, and incorporation into building materials and packaging. EcoTek mPCM is also designed for to stay intact for the life of the finished product. The shell begins to break down only under the microbially active conditions the test methods simulate.

For thermal performance & stability, EcoTek performs like Alexium’s mPCMs siblings and features melt points ranging from 27 to 31°C.

EcoTek at a glance:

• Biodegradable: Passed OECD 301F testing with biodegradation relative to the reference over 28 days exceeding the 60% pass level.

• Durable in use. Engineered to survive drying, lamination, coating-line shear, foam and slurry formulation, and to stay intact for the life of the product.

• Proven thermal performance. Comparable thermal effusivity and enthalpy results to Alexium’s portfolio of mPCMs.

• Broad application range. Textiles, foams, coatings, building materials, packaging, electronics, transportation and medical applications.

• Made in the United States. Supporting supply-chain resilience and consistent quality at commercial volume.
